What is Mole per Cubic Decimeter to Attomolar Conversion?

Mole per Cubic Decimeter (mol/dm³) and attomolar (aM) are both units used to measure molar-concentration, but they serve different purposes depending on the scale of the measurement. If you ever need to convert mole per cubic decimeter to attomolar, knowing the exact conversion formula is essential.

Mol/dm³ to am Conversion Formula:

One Mole per Cubic Decimeter is equal to 1e+18 Attomolar.

Formula: 1 mol/dm³ = 1e+18 aM

By using this conversion factor, you can easily convert any molar-concentration from mole per cubic decimeter to attomolar with precision.
